Transaction 2e22d7d2422de3fa7ae26c645eea281444cdbb34170c46fffe36455358803bb6
1 Input
2 Outputs
- 2e22d7d2422de3fa7ae26c645eea281444cdbb34170c46fffe36455358803bb6:0
- 2e22d7d2422de3fa7ae26c645eea281444cdbb34170c46fffe36455358803bb6:1
value 52838934
address 3MtBm7qmQJq6rN5kGYv1Uoi5UzxVrKR1FL
value 2950048
address 1KrTXbz26JRhRyyD9Pi8uUXrzT134XiKz7